products description :
Principle of the assay: This assay employs the quantitative sandwich enzyme immunoassay technique. Antibody specific for ENO1/ENO1L1/MBPB1/MPB1 has been pre-coated onto a microplate. Standards and samples are pipetted into the wells and any ENO1/ENO1L1/MBPB1/MPB1 present is bound by the immobilized antibody. After removing any unbound substances, a biotin-conjugated antibody specific for ENO1/ENO1L1/MBPB1/MPB1 is added to the wells. After washing, avidin conjugated Horseradish Peroxidase (HRP) is added to the wells. Following a wash to remove any unbound avidin-enzyme reagent, a substrate solution is added to the wells and color develops in proportion to the amount of ENO1/ENO1L1/MBPB1/MPB1 bound in the initial step. The color development is stopped and the intensity of the color is measured.

ncbi summary :
This gene encodes alpha-enolase, one of three enolase isoenzymes found in mammals. Each isoenzyme is a homodimer composed of 2 alpha, 2 gamma, or 2 beta subunits, and functions as a glycolytic enzyme. Alpha-enolase in addition, functions as a structural lens protein (tau-crystallin) in the monomeric form. Alternative splicing of this gene results in a shorter isoform that has been shown to bind to the c-myc promoter and function as a tumor suppressor. Several pseudogenes have been identified, including one on the long arm of chromosome 1. Alpha-enolase has also been identified as an autoantigen in Hashimoto encephalopathy. uniprot summary :
Function: Multifunctional enzyme that, as well as its role in glycolysis, plays a part in various processes such as growth control, hypoxia tolerance and allergic responses. May also function in the intravascular and pericellular fibrinolytic system due to its ability to serve as a receptor and activator of plasminogen on the cell surface of several cell-types such as leukocytes and neurons.
